Quick market snapshot
Market size (recent estimates, 2023–2025): sources report ~USD 0.9–3.2 billion (2023–2025) with forecast CAGRs in the ~20–25% (some sources higher) range and long-term projections often reaching USD ~15–25+ billion by early-to-mid 2030s depending on scope (materials vs coatings vs all self-healing product types). See Grand View Research, GMI Insights and several market houses for the range.

Key companies (how they appear in market reports)
Market reports consistently list these firms among the commercial/industrial players working on self-healing chemistries, products or pilot commercial offerings. Public companies below are frequently named in vendor lists; most do not publish a separate “self-healing” revenue line.

Autonomic Materials, Inc. — early commercializer of microencapsulated self-healing coatings; repeatedly named as a focused player.

AkzoNobel — active in R&D and announced self-healing coating developments for marine/industrial uses.

Arkema — listed among profiled specialty-chem companies offering self-healing formulations / research partnerships.

BASF, Covestro, Evonik, DuPont (Dow/E.I. du Pont), AkzoNobel — large chemical/coatings/materials companies that appear across market reports and press items as participants or developers.

Specialty / niche players: Avecom, Autonomic Materials, CompPair, Sensor Coating Systems and several university spinouts & startups appear in “top company” lists and report annexes.

Note on exact company values: most market reports do not publish company-level revenues specifically for self-healing products (these are small product lines inside larger divisions). For company metrics you’ll typically need: (a) company annual reports (adhesives/coatings/functional materials segments), or (b) paid vendor profiles in the market reports that estimate product-line revenues.

Recent developments (selected, 2023–2025)
AkzoNobel announced self-healing coatings development (marine application) and increased R&D visibility into self-repairing coatings.

Covestro / other majors reported prototype/self-healing coatings for automotive and industrial applications in industry briefs (R&D → pilot scale).

Increased number of market reports (2024–2025) revising forecasts upward — reflecting commercialization in coatings, polymers and concrete segments.

Market drivers
Durability & lifecycle cost savings — self-healing materials reduce maintenance, replacement and downtime (appeals to automotive, marine, aerospace, infrastructure).

Sustainability focus — longer lifetimes, less material waste and lower repair-related emissions attract industrial adopters.

R&D advances in polymers, microencapsulation and dynamic chemistries — enabling practical healing mechanisms for real-world conditions.

Restraints
High incremental cost / price premium for advanced formulations vs conventional materials.

Scale-up & manufacturability challenges — moving lab prototypes to large-volume production without losing performance.

Application-specific performance and regulatory hurdles (e.g., marine, food-contact, medical) slow adoption.

Emerging trends
Self-healing coatings are the current most-commercialized segment (automotive, marine, industrial).

Functional self-healing polymers and composites for electronics (flexible electronics), batteries and structural components are moving from lab → pilot.

Hybrid approaches (intrinsic dynamic bonds + extrinsic microcapsules) to balance healing efficiency and manufacturability.

Top use cases
Protective/self-repairing coatings (automotive bodies, marine hulls, industrial equipment).

Infrastructure & concrete (autonomous crack repair to extend service life).

Electronics & flexible devices (scratch/self-repairing films).

Aerospace / composites — structural health & microcrack repair in high-value components.
